Preparing your tiles before laying when outdoors will depend entirely on your chosen material. For all outdoor tiles, however, we recommend inspecting and cleaning the tiles to remove any chipped, damaged or warped sections and washing them with clean water.
If using porous tiles, like terracotta or some forms of natural stone, soak these briefly in water before laying – this will prevent them from drawing moisture away from your outdoor tile adhesive too quickly, enabling a strong bond.
Wherever possible, we also recommend a ‘dry run’ before applying adhesive, ensuring consistent pattern alignment, joint spacing and allowing you to double-check for any defects.
Thanks to their versatile formulation, many of our outdoor tile adhesives are suitable for both exterior walls and floors – though some are more suited to one application than the other.
For wall tiling applications, weight, workability and vertical bond strength are likely to be key considerations. With this in mind, we recommend ProFlex SPES.
For outdoor floors, your adhesive priorities are likely to be durability, flexibility and impact resistance. Outdoor floors are also more likely to be tiled with large format tiling and heavier materials, so consider this when choosing your exterior tile adhesive.
ProFlex S2 could be the perfect option for you – its ability to set rapidly, provides high flexibility and means it can accommodate foot traffic in just three-and-a-half hours.
While laying a screed may not always be necessary before applying your tile adhesive, it can be beneficial in many cases, depending on the condition of your substrate.
Laying a screed ensures your substrate is level, preventing uneven installation and offering a stable, solid base for the adhesive to properly bond to.

Sealing your grout is always recommended for outdoor use.
Although many of our grouts are resistant to frost and heavy rain, sealing your grout will protect against long-term water ingress and ensure your install retains its fresh look, preventing UV fading and dirt build-up.

Yes – our outdoor tile adhesives are formulated to handle the toughest weather conditions. Provided your installation gives enough time for your tile adhesive to cure, you can expect the same quality performance in all weather conditions.
If your tile installation is taking place in an area that will be subject to extremely high or low temperatures, it’s vital to use an exterior tile adhesive that is specified to S1 or S2, providing high levels of flexibility.
S2-classified outdoor tile adhesives, like our ProFlex S2 adhesive, can handle contraction and expansion from thermal stress, providing the perfect result for applications that are likely to be subject to sub-zero or 30–35°C+ temperatures.
